Truck-mounted extraction equipment on every Cabin Creek rig pulls high volumes of standing water fast, so drying starts the same day instead of the next. Every extraction job includes moisture mapping so we know exactly which materials are still holding water once the visible flooding is gone.
Once water is out, we bring in commercial air movers and LGR dehumidifiers, positioned using psychrometric readings rather than guesswork, with daily drying logs so you can see the numbers improving, not just take our word for it.
For families in Cabin Creek, this covers flood-cut drywall removal, subfloor evaluation, and packing out salvageable belongings for cleaning, with clear photo documentation at every stage for your insurance claim.
For commercial Cabin Creek accounts, we assign a project lead, run crews after normal hours to reduce downtime, and bring equipment sized to the actual footprint — we know a flooded lobby or a leaking unit above tenants below has to move fast.
Blackwater losses in Cabin Creek get handled under strict Category 3 protocol: containment, PPE, antimicrobial application, and documented disposal of contaminated materials.
We apply antimicrobial treatment during every Cabin Creek drying job specifically to head off mold before it starts, and we'll flag any area that needs deeper remediation.
